Fill a normal pod 3/4 of the way. Bunch up 7 -10 round tubes. Stick the 10 round tubes into the pod. Twist the tubes until they are filled. Separate the two and you just filled 7 tubes at once.

The revvy and feedgate is a good solution, but I've found it unnecessary.
I play capless, so it's easier for me to sit with the harness in my lap and use my sportshot loader and my fingers to fill the tubes. Unlike most loaders, a you can set a sportshot down upside-down and not have it fall over or spill, which makes the whole process very easy.

Either stick a phantom feedgate on a rotor/revvy with a 3/4 inc to 1 inch PVC adapter.

Or i scoop the tubes through a bag, or i grab a handfull of paint and just use my hand as a funnel.

pretty quick to load 10 rounds with any of these ways.

Pain? No. Annoyance? Yes.

My system came from loading my team during tournaments. 3-5 people using 4-6 tubes per game, 6-12 games in the pelims makes 96-360. Then if you make it to semi-finals that's another 4-6 games which is another 48-180. Finals? Another 48-180. Some tournaments run a little fast and so every second in the pits is a little important.
